

We crafted the visual identity and strategic communication for the National Aquarium of New Zealand's 'Action April' campaign, a month-long initiative dedicated to raising environmental conservation awareness. The campaign was designed to inspire and empower the public (and avoid the doom-and-gloom narrative often associated with climate change) to take meaningful action towards a sustainable future, one small step at a time. We focused on creating a bold, engaging aesthetic while maintaining an eco-friendly/recycled type of feel to convey sustainability to a wide range of audiences. Our work included creating a variety of materials, such as billboards, social media graphics, signage throughout the aquarium, and interactive games, all aimed at engaging and inspiring the public and reinforcing the message that collective efforts can lead to significant change.
